What Are French Doors?

French doors are normally made up of 2 hinged panels, opening outward or inward, with glass panes that extend the full length of each door. Coming from the Renaissance duration, these doors were developed to boost light and exposure between spaces, typically resulting in outdoor patios, gardens, or balconies.

Secret Features of French Doors

  • Full-length Glass Panels: These allow optimal light projection into the interior and deal beautiful views of the environments.

  • Variety of Materials: Common products include wood, fiberglass, and vinyl, each offering special advantages in regards to aesthetic appeals and upkeep.

Side Windows: The Perfect Companion

Side windows, frequently referred to as "sidelights," are narrow windows placed on either side of a door, regularly seen in combination with French doors. These windows further boost the entrance, providing additional light and visibility.

Benefits of Side Windows

  • Boosted Light: Just like French doors, side windows serve to brighten hallways and living spaces.
  • Increased Curb Appeal: The combination of sidelights and French doors creates a grand entrance, attracting homeowners and visitors alike.
  • Privacy Control: Frosted or textured glass alternatives can supply privacy without compromising light.

Advantages of French Doors and Side Windows

The mix of French doors and side windows provides numerous advantages:

1. Increased Natural Light

By making the most of glass locations, this combination floods spaces with natural light, decreasing the requirement for synthetic lighting and developing a more inviting environment.

2. Enhanced Ventilation

When opened, French doors enable a cool breeze to stream through the room, enhancing convenience and air quality.

3. Smooth Transition Between Indoor and Outdoor Spaces

The wide opening of French doors, paired with side windows that maintain the view, encourages fluidity between the inside and beyond a home.

4. Energy Efficiency

Modern products and double or triple glazing innovations promote energy performance, helping to manage indoor temperature levels and minimize energy expenses.

5. Personalized Design Options

Property owners have a variety of design choices, consisting of color, glass type, and frame product, permitting tailored looks that complement the home's character.

Choosing the Right French Doors and Side Windows

When choosing French doors and side windows for your home, there are numerous factors to think about:

1. Design

Consider the architectural design of your home. Traditional homes typically combine well with traditional wood French doors and detailed sidelights, while modern-day homes might benefit from sleek aluminum or fiberglass choices.

2. Product

Each product offers unique advantages. Wood provides heat and natural beauty, while fiberglass is low-maintenance. Vinyl options are affordable and offer outstanding insulation.

3. Energy Efficiency

Try to find French doors and side windows with energy-efficient rankings, guaranteeing proper insulation and UV protection.

4. Security Features

Ensure that the selected doors and windows are geared up with strong locks and sturdy frames to improve home security.

5. Spending plan

Determine a budget that includes setup expenses, as quality French doors and side windows can significantly impact both the home's look and value.

6. Maintenance Needs

Different products need varying levels of maintenance. Think about a product that aligns with your maintenance choices.

Upkeep Tips for French Doors and Side Windows

Maintaining French doors and side windows is essential to guaranteeing their longevity and visual appeal. Here are some t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Use warm, soapy water to clean down the glass and frames, avoiding severe chemicals that can harm finishes.
  • Examine Seals: Periodically examine for weather condition stripping wear or damages that might lead to drafts.
  • Inspect Hardware: Ensure that hinges, deals with, and locks are working effectively and lubricate them as required.
  • Repaint or Stain: Wood doors may require regular refinishing to secure against weathering and keep their look.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

What are the common dimensions of French doors and side windows?

French doors usually vary from 60 to 72 inches in width and 80 inches in height. Side windows are normally narrower, frequently about 12 to 18 inches.

Can French doors be utilized as interior doors?

Yes, French doors can be an exceptional option for interior areas, using light transmission in between spaces while supplying a sense of separateness.

Are there any particular building codes for French doors and side windows?

Building regulations can differ by place, so it is important to check regional guidelines concerning setup and security standards.

How can I improve the security of my French doors?

Think about installing multi-point locking systems or including security film to the glass. Strengthening door frames can likewise improve security.

Do I need an expert for installation?

While some homeowners may pick to install French doors and side windows themselves, employing a professional makes sure that they are installed correctly, making the most of energy performance and looks.
